Marine security is a necessary consideration for anybody venturing into seafaring activities, whether for leisure or job. Among the crucial parts in enhancing security at sea is the efficient usage of emergency position-indicating radiobeacons (EPIRBs), which are essential for seafarers, fishermen, and marine operators alike. An EPIRB is made to be turned on by hand or immediately in case of an emergency situation, signifying distress and giving GPS works with to search and rescue solutions. Comprehending the capability of an EPIRB, which is a phrase for Emergency Position-Indicating Radio Beacon, is crucial for all sailors and sailors. Keeping your EPIRB in optimum condition includes ensuring that the EPIRB battery replacement is performed as advised by the maker. Typically, these batteries have a specific lifespan, usually around five years, and normal checks can protect against breakdown during emergencies.

An additional important devices consists of Search and Rescue Transponders (SARTs), which offer a comparable function to EPIRBs however are used primarily in conjunction with radars. SARTs release a signal that is targeted at radar systems, making the vessel's place noticeable to search groups. The batteries in these SART devices, like the Jotron Tron SART20, ought to be kept track of and replaced as part of standard maintenance to ensure they work correctly during a distress situation.
